Wallaby star David Pocock gets hitched in simple ceremony under a tree to long-time partner Emma Palandri

David Pocock and his long-time partner Emma Palandri have tied the knot. It was no traditional white wedding either. In keeping with their shared love of nature, they exchanged their wedding vows under a tree.

He might be an old fashioned romantic, but Wallabies backrower David Pocock has never been much of a conformist.

So when he got married to his long-time partner Emma Palandri, it’s no surprise that it wasn’t the traditional white wedding.

There was no white dress for the bride. Or a tuxedo for the groom. Nor was there a church, or even family and guests.

In keeping with their shared love of nature, they exchanged their wedding vows under a tree, with only the celebrant there, then trundled off with an Esky.

It was only a day later that Pocock broke the news on social media:

The pair held a commitment ceremony in 2010 but said they wouldn’t formally tie the know until Australia had married equality, which was finally made law last year.

“I hope we can live into the words of Rilke: ‘The point of marriage is not to create a quick commonality by tearing down all boundaries; on the contrary, a good marriage is one in which each partner appoints the other to be the guardian of his solitude, and thus they show each other the greatest possible trust,” he posted.

“A merging of two people is an impossibility, and where it seems to exist, it is a hemming-in, a mutual consent that robs one party or both parties of their fullest freedom and development.

“But once the realisation is accepted that even between the closest people infinite distances exist, a marvellous living side-by-side can grow up for them, if they succeed in loving the expanse between them, which gives them the possibility of always seeing each other as a whole and before an immense sky.”
